From a9c422735fb8eb2f3e54510fac4796516e29107e Mon Sep 17 00:00:00 2001 From: mateo-berri <277851410+mateo-berri@users.noreply.github.com> Date: Tue, 15 Sep 2026 05:39:23 -0700 Subject: [PATCH] fix(router): stop counting caller-set timeout 408s toward deployment cooldown A 408 produced by a timeout the caller set (a timeout body field or an x-litellm-timeout header, which the proxy marks as client_side_timeout) says nothing about the deployment's health, yet the router's primary failure callback counted it toward allowed_fails and cooled the deployment down. The fallback path already skipped it. The marker never reached that callback because get_litellm_params drops kwargs outside OPTIONAL_KWARGS_KEYS, so it is listed there now, and deployment_callback_on_failure returns before the failure counter when is_caller_timeout_408 holds.
